#543e02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#543e02 is composed of 32.9% red, 24.3%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 26.2% magenta, 97.6%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 43.9 degrees, a saturation of 95.3% and a lightness of 16.9%. #543e02 color hex could be obtained by blending #a87c04 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

● #543e02 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#543e02 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#543e02 has RGB values of R:84, G:62,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.26, Y:0.98,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 5520898.
